Transaction 40584f5863d7d746e54f95c7eb9af79446ecdbfb519d3c0050892d7134181282
1 Input
2 Outputs
- 40584f5863d7d746e54f95c7eb9af79446ecdbfb519d3c0050892d7134181282:0
- 40584f5863d7d746e54f95c7eb9af79446ecdbfb519d3c0050892d7134181282:1
value 54739921
address mm63DGBhrG8Xy2g2rbAFh374ciNxccZgPx
value 65000000
address 2NBMEXounims6ohnM3pS33R7YaPKu456rup